Mainsl has the privilege of offering person-centered support to individuals looking to gain job-based skills, independent living skills, and support with their college endeavors. The selected candidate will mentor students and job seekers in collegiate, social, vocational, and independent living skills support to adults who receive services through our College Plus and Community Internship programs.

The primary duties of the job would be:

Supporting students to navigate the Shasta College campus and becoming familiar with different departments and services. Providing support for breaking down homework assignments into clear steps and helping students stay organized. Assisting students in finding appropriate tutors. Helping students learn how to live independently. Supporting students withutilizing community resources. Coaching individuals while they perform their dutiesin the community internship or place of employment Acting as a liaison between community business partners and Mainsl
